Key Features
Two-Phase Scraping System
HiveFB uses an intelligent two-phase approach to maximize efficiency:
Phase 1: Discovery
Purpose: Rapidly discover unique listings
Process:
Scrolls through Facebook Marketplace search results
Identifies unique listing URLs
Filters out duplicates automatically
Collects basic information (title, price, image)
Duration: Typically 5-15 minutes depending on results
Output: List of unique listing URLs ready for inspection
Phase 2: Deep Inspection
Purpose: Extract comprehensive listing details
Process:
Visits each listing page individually
Extracts detailed information:
Full vehicle specifications (mileage, transmission, color, fuel type, etc.)
Complete seller information
Full descriptions
Multiple images
Location details
Posted time information
Duration: Typically 2-5 minutes per listing
Output: Complete listing data saved to database
Smart Filtering
HiveFB includes several intelligent filtering mechanisms:
Relevance Detection
Automatically filters irrelevant listings
Uses search term correlation to determine relevance
Configurable threshold (default: 60%)
Saves time by skipping unrelated results
Blacklist Filtering
Exclude listings containing specific terms
Useful for filtering out unwanted items
Example: Blacklist "parts" to exclude part-out listings
Applied during Phase 1 discovery
Duplicate Prevention
Never processes the same listing twice
URL-based deduplication
Works across multiple scraping sessions
Prevents wasted time on already-seen listings
Intelligent Scrolling
Optimized scroll timing to avoid rate limiting
Configurable delays between actions
Mimics human browsing patterns
Reduces risk of detection
